the AE101 is the body code for the Corolla 93 to 97 model.
XE & GLi would refer to the spec of the car, 1.3 carb or 1.6 efi engine and with what kind of interior, mags, etc. it came with from the factory.

May 7th, 2003 01:53 AM #23ae101: corolla gli 93-97 1.6 liters efi
ee100: corolla xl/xe 93-97 1.3 liters carb
